PHP with PDO: Build Task List Project with PDO, PHP & MySQL
.MP4 | Video: 1280x720, 30 fps(r) | Audio: AAC, 48000 Hz, 2ch | 564 MB
Duration: 1.5 hours | Genre: eLearning | Language: English
Learn PHP Data Object or PDO by Building Task List Project. Let's Make Your Database Queries Secured and Fast with PDO.

What you'll learn

    Learn to use PDO with PHP
    How to work with PHP Data Object (PDO)
    How to make database queries secured and efficient
    A Simple Hands on Task List Project

Requirements

    Basics PHP Knowledge's
    A Computer with internet connection

Description

Welcome to the "PHP with PDO: Build Task List Project with PDO, PHP & MySQL" course!

In this course you are going to learn how to work with and how to implement PHP Data Object or PDO wherever you need

PDO is the best way to access databases in PHP among other option exists. PDO is not database specific, so we can use it to connect and control data for a very broad selection of databases. PDO is most secured and easy way to access any database.

PDO stands for PHP Data Object. PDO is built in with Object Oriented feature. No worries if you don't have OOP concept. It's great to have but not required.

In this course you will learn how to use PHP Data Object (PDO) to Create, read, update, delete data database and more.
